EdgeFM: Leveraging Foundation Model for Open-set Learning on the Edge

Deep Learning (DL) models have been widely deployed on IoT devices with the
help of advancements in DL algorithms and chips. However, the limited resources
of edge devices make these on-device DL models hard to be generalizable to
diverse environments and tasks. Although the recently emerged foundation models
(FMs) show impressive generalization power, how to effectively leverage the
rich knowledge of FMs on resource-limited edge devices is still not explored.
In this paper, we propose EdgeFM, a novel edge-cloud cooperative system with
open-set recognition capability. EdgeFM selectively uploads unlabeled data to
query the FM on the cloud and customizes the specific knowledge and
architectures for edge models. Meanwhile, EdgeFM conducts dynamic model
switching at run-time taking into account both data uncertainty and dynamic
network variations, which ensures the accuracy always close to the original FM.
We implement EdgeFM using two FMs on two edge platforms. We evaluate EdgeFM on
three public datasets and two self-collected datasets. Results show that EdgeFM
can reduce the end-to-end latency up to 3.2x and achieve 34.3% accuracy
increase compared with the baseline.
